The Mercedes-Benz E-Class Wagon, or T-Modell, has long been synonymous with luxury, versatility, and cutting-edge technology. It stands as a paragon of engineering excellence, continually raising the bar in the premium estate category. Catering to a wide array of needs, this model combines elegance with functionality, offering both performance and practicality in equal measure.
At the heart of the E-Class Wagon are its diverse powertrain options, designed to meet varying driver preferences. Boasting everything from mild-hybrid diesel and petrol engines to advanced plug-in hybrid systems, the model ensures reduced emissions without compromising performance. Engine options range from 220 PS to a thrilling 585 PS, supported by seamless automatic gearboxes that provide a smooth and dynamic driving experience.
The Mercedes-Benz E-Class Wagon is brimming with innovative features that enhance safety and driving pleasure. The latest models come equipped with intelligent drive features, including advanced driver-assistance systems that anticipate and react to road conditions in real time. These include ad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ping assist, and autonomous emergency braking, working together to create a safer and more comfortable journey.
Possessing an uncompromising attention to detail, the E-Class Wagon offers luxurious interiors that blend premium materials with cutting-edge technology. The spacious cabin seats five comfortably, while the load capacity of up to 615 litres ensures ample space for luggage and equipment. Options for exclusive trim lines, such as the AMG Line and Exclusive Premium variants, allow for bespoke touches tailored to individual tastes.
As the automotive industry pushes towards sustainability, Mercedes-Benz has ensured that the E-Class Wagon stays ahead of the curve. With CO2 emissions ranging from a mere 12 g/km in hybrid variants to a commendable efficiency of 181 g/km for the more powerful models, and fuel consumption as low as 0.5 L/100km, these estates deliver eco-friendly performance that doesn't sacrifice power.
Safety is paramount in the E-Class Wagon, thanks to the incorporation of pioneering systems that protect both driver and passengers. The models benefit from sophisticated airbags, intelligent braking technology, and structural enhancements that have all contributed to an enhanced safety rating. Additionally, dynamic handling updates ensure a stable ride even in challenging driving conditions.
In summary, the Mercedes-Benz E-Class Wagon is a luxury vehicle that pushes boundaries through its impressive range of technical features and innovation. Whether for urban commutes or grand touring, the estate's harmonious blend of efficiency, performance, and luxury sets a new standard for what a premium estate can offer.
In an ambitious blend of performance, luxury, and innovation, the Ferrari Purosangue marks Ferrari's first venture into the SUV segment. This groundbreaking vehicle merges the legendary Ferrari essence with the versatility and comfort of an SUV, delivering a driving experience like no other.
The Ferrari Purosangue is a visual masterpiece with dimensions that complement its formidable performance capabilities. Its sleek 4973 mm length, 2028 mm width, and 1589 mm height establish an imposing presence on the road. This elegantly crafted SUV combines aerodynamic efficiency with Ferrari's signature aesthetic, ensuring it turns heads wherever it goes.
At the heart of the Purosangue lies a commanding 6.5-litre V12 engine, producing an intense 830 PS (533 kW) and 692 Nm of torque. This powerhouse propels the Purosangue from 0 to 100 km/h in a mere 3.3 seconds and reaches a top speed of 312 km/h, exemplifying the raw power and throttle response expected from Ferrari. Paired with an automatic transmission featuring a dual-clutch system, the Purosangue shifts with precision, providing seamless acceleration and optimal performance.
The Purosangue's sophisticated all-wheel-drive system ensures impeccable traction across varying terrains, combining control and stability to enhance the driving experience. This capability brings a new level of versatility, enabling drivers to venture beyond traditional sports car limits without sacrificing the thrill of a Ferrari.
Inside, the Ferrari Purosangue is equipped with cutting-edge technology designed to provide both comfort and functionality. The interior is a blend of advanced digital interfaces and classic Ferrari craftsmanship, offering four luxurious seats and state-of-the-art infotainment options. The driving dynamics can be customised via the advanced driving mode settings, ensuring adaptability to driver preferences and road conditions.
Despite its remarkable performance, the Purosangue also pays attention to environmental factors. With a fuel consumption of 17.1 L/100km and CO2 emissions at 389 g/km, the Purosangue seeks a balance between power and environmental responsibility. However, it holds a CO2 efficiency class of G, indicating the challenge of achieving lower emissions within the high-performance SUV market.
The Ferrari Purosangue redefines the luxury SUV market, presenting an unmatched blend of performance, style, and versatility. Through innovative engineering and Ferrari's iconic design language, it offers a driving experience that remains true to the brand's illustrious heritage. For those seeking a unique combination of SUV practicality and Ferrari performance, the Purosangue sets a new benchmark in automotive excellence.
